#### 94 Director‑General of the CDC may delegate powers and functions under this Part
(1) Subject to subsection (2), the Director‑General of the CDC may, by writing, delegate any of his or her powers and functions under this Part to any of the following:
(a) an SES employee, or an acting SES employee, in the Department;
(b) an SES employee, or an acting SES employee, in the Australian Centre for Disease Control.
(2) The Director‑General of the CDC must not delegate the Director‑General’s power under section 63 (appointment of inspectors).
